<p>Writer Drusilla Modjeska has built a career exploring the extraordinary lives of pioneering women writers and artists, who have never stopped asking important questions about gender, freedom and expression.</p><p>Drusilla was born in England right at the end of the Second World War.</p><p>She was raised to be a well-behaved and self-effacing young woman, in a very conservative time in history.</p><p>But Drusilla escaped this version of herself by marrying very young and moving to Papua New Guinea, and then to Australia.</p><p>On the …
